Nose bleeding and blood in sputum
Two days ago i had nose bleed and just after that blood started coming in mucus from mouth it went on for few hours after that it stopped than yesterday i had very minimal blood in mucus my pulmonologist asking for ct pns hrct chest and a pet ct are they even necessary i had a mild fever just for one day

Nose bleeding could be due to a local cause ,which may have caused the mucus mixed with the blood.A single episode of nose bleeding does not require CT scan.Consult a ENT specialist in your area for a clinical examination to see the cause of the bleeding.
